4.4.2. ProjectionDataMap

class pyprom.lib.datamap.ProjectionDataMap(numpy_map, upperLeftY, upperLeftX, resolutionY, resolutionX, span_y, span_x, linear_unit, unit, nodata, transform, reverse_transform, filename)[source]

ProjectionDataMap is a pyprom.lib.datamap.DataMap object for projection style datasets from GDAL.

__init__(numpy_map, upperLeftY, upperLeftX, resolutionY, resolutionX, span_y, span_x, linear_unit, unit, nodata, transform, reverse_transform, filename)[source]
GDAL Native coordiante system oriented:
Y: east/west
X: north/south

numpy_map is oriented:
Y: north/south
X: east/west

called like:
numpy_map[x][y]
Parameters:
  • numpy_map (numpy.ndarray) – numpy_array multidimensional array of data numpy_map[x][y]
  • upperLeftY (int) – Upper Left Y native coordinate from GDAL. This is the X axis for Numpy.
  • upperLeftX (int) – Upper Left X native coordinate from GDAL. This is the Y axis for Numpy
  • resolutionY (int) – Number of units per pixel on GDAL native Y axis. This is the X axis for Numpy
  • resolutionX (int) – Number of units per pixel on GDAL native X axis. This is the Y axis for Numpy
  • span_y (int) – number of units along GDAL native Y axis. This is the X axis for Numpy
  • span_x (int) – number of units along GDAL native X axis. This is the Y axis for Numpy
  • linear_unit (int) – Linear unit scale.
  • unit (str) – Linear unit
  • nodata (str) – raster point value indicating a NULL Value
  • transform (osr.CoordinateTransformation) – CoordinateTransformation from GDAL native to selected units (degrees)
  • reverse_transform (osr.CoordinateTransformation) – CoordinateTransformation from selected units degrees scale to GDAL native

elevation(latitude, longitude)[source]

This function returns the elevation at a certain lat/long in Meters.

Parameters:
  • latitude – latitude in dotted demical notation
  • longitude – longitude in dotted decimal notation.
Returns:

elevation of coordinate in meters.

latlong_to_xy(latitude, longitude)[source]

This function converts a lat/long coordinate set to numpy[x][y].

Parameters:
  • latitude (int) –
  • longitude (int) –
Returns:

(x,y)

subset(x, y, xSpan, ySpan)[source]

Subset produces a subset of the parent (self) map. Uses numpy X,Y axis where X,Y are the upper left coordinates.

Parameters:
  • x (int) – NW corner x coordinate (latitude)
  • y (int) – NW corner y coordinate (longitude)
  • xSpan (int) – depth of subset in points (latitude)
  • ySpan (int) – width of subset in points (longitude)
Returns:

Projection Data Map

Return type:

ProjectionDataMap
